General Info
Tarrant County College District is a two-year, community college that provides a variety of degree programs and is located in Fort Worth, Texas. Established in 1965, it offers associate of applied science degree program that includes horticultural, marketing, office administration, industrial and technical education, public services, health occupations and human service. The college provides a variety of student services, such as counseling, administering placement tests, mentoring, tutoring, employment, providing support to students with disabilities, nursing interventions and housing. Tarrant County College Foundation is a nonprofit corporation that provides support to the college. The college is a member of the Texas Association of Community Colleges and the American Association of Community Colleges. Tarrant County College is approved by the Commission on Colleges of the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ools.
